Neodymium Threaded Pot Magnet – D36mm x 8mm | NiCuNi Coated Housing with Black Epoxy Coated Internal Magnet

This premium Neodymium Threaded Pot Magnet combines a durable NiCuNi coated steel housing with a Black Epoxy coated internal rare earth magnet, delivering powerful magnetic performance with enhanced protection against wear and corrosion. Measuring 36mm in diameter with a slim 8mm total height, this compact external threaded pot magnet is ideal for industrial, workshop, engineering, and commercial mounting applications where a low-profile yet high-strength magnetic solution is required.

Designed with a strong neodymium magnet encased inside a protective steel pot housing, this threaded mounting magnet provides an impressive 34kg pull force while weighing only 56 grams. The polished NiCuNi housing offers a clean metallic appearance and added durability, while the Black Epoxy coated internal magnet helps improve resistance to moisture and environmental exposure.

For easy installation and removal, the pot housing features x4 grooves around the perimeter, allowing the magnet to be tightened or removed using a standard flat-head screwdriver — perfect for applications where accessibility and secure mounting are important.

Identified by AMF Magnetics part number AMFYPG36N, this threaded pot magnet is suitable for magnetic holding systems, displays, machinery, cabinetry, automation, fabrication, retail fixtures, and heavy-duty workshop use.

Important Information

Pull force ratings are based on ideal conditions using direct contact with a thick, clean mild steel surface. Actual holding strength may vary depending on surface material, thickness, coatings, and direction of force. Neodymium magnets are brittle and should be handled carefully to avoid chipping, cracking, or sudden impact with nearby steel surfaces.

The most common coating for Neodymium magnets is Nickel + Copper + Nickel (Ni + Cu + Ni). This coating offers the magnet relatively good protection from corrosion and passive applications. If the magnet will be exposed to moisture or liquid then consider the use of an organic coating such as Epoxy. A hard wearing coating, Epoxy is suited to applications where the magnet will come under some friction or knocking.

Neodymium magnets are offered in several different grades. The first section N30-54 has an operating temperature of up to 80 degrees. Most of our stock only goes up to N38. The second section, denoted with the "M" prefix after the grade has an operating temperature 100 degrees. After this the grades are "H", "SH", "UH" & "EH". In order for the magnet to withstand a higher operating temperature, during production more of the raw material PrNd is incorporated as these elements have a naturally occurring resistance to high temperatures.
